Output 2d18f297247091cc21cb7c877886bed34063521eb963a39fb4e0615989b15b76:0

value
44160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ccbfd24a0c58158dffe3eb8702aa1e298cb25d7d OP_EQUAL
address
3LMdZfW5HJjb2rrszkryCKz49ju4Zv4oxS
transaction
2d18f297247091cc21cb7c877886bed34063521eb963a39fb4e0615989b15b76
spent
true